Zitat von
3_of_8:
...da die 32Bit Variablen immer zuerst mit 0en aufgefüllt werden müssen,...
Nicht ganz. Dein 32-Bit-Integer bleibt ein 32-Bit-Integer.
Sie laufen auch ohne einen Emulater. Unter Win64 gibt es eine
Win32-Ausführungsschicht wie es auch schon zu
Win32 für Win16 eine gab/gibt. Diese Schicht ist prinzipbedingt etwas langsamer da viele Funktionsaufrufe erst in den passende Win64-
API-Aufruf umgewandelt werden müssen. Auch gibt es wieder getrennte Systemverzeichnisse. In eine der letzten c't-Ausgaben war ein Bericht über Win64 drin und was sich Programmiertechnisch oder auch Anwendungstechnisch ändert.
Windows Vista - Eine neue Erfahrung in Fehlern.